EPDG
The Elite Player Development Group (EPDG) includes players selected on the basis of their performances to become members of the regional academy in due course. Typically these players will have played divisional or international rugby at Under 16 and will also have demonstrated a commitment beyond the average to become professional players. These players will attend training sessions most weeks and Day Camps during holiday periods. They will receive feedback on their performances on a regular basis.
Entrance into Harlequins EPDG Group
The players within the EPDG will normally be boys aged 15-18 who have previously been involved in the Harlequins SOR / JEPDG programmes. This does not mean however that the door is closed to players who are currently outside of those structures. It may be that some players / athletes develop slightly later than others and it is important that there is a route into the Harlequins structure. If there are individuals that are brought to our attention, we will then make enquiries about that players potential ability. If after following up on the player we feel they may be of the right standard, then they will be contacted directly by Harlequins and may be invited in for a trial at one of our EPDG sessions. After one or two trial sessions a decision will then be made regarding their full time inclusion in to the EPDG.
NB: PLEASE NOTE THAT ANY NOMINATIONS FOR PLAYERS TO TRIAL WITH THE EPDG SHOULD ONLY BE FOR PLAYERS OF 'ELITE' STANDARD. THE EPDG IS ONLY FOR PLAYERS WHO WE FEEL HAVE A REALISTIC CHANCE OF BECOMING PROFESSIONAL RUGBY PLAYERS WITH HARLEQUINS
